Everest

Everest is the largest UK double glazing provider, offering various uPVC, aluminum and timber options. Its windows are made to fit in with any style of home and its uPVC window frames are made of smooth-weld no-join uPVC finishes. The company also provides various frame colours, glass types and furniture accessories. The company offers a wide variety of warranties that are more than those offered by most other brands.

The windows of the company are available in a range of styles and sizes and they are rated in accordance with energy efficiency. Its uPVC casement windows are assessed at A+, while its uPVC exclusives collection has the highest rating of A++. Its doors are made from either uPVC or timber, and come in a variety of colours and woodgrain finishes. The company also offers a variety of patio door repair london; click through the next page,, French, and bi-folding doors that are made of uPVC or aluminium. Customers can choose from a selection of finishes and colors for the handles, and can upgrade their doors by installing a GrabLock, which is three times more secure than the surface area of a standard multi-point lock.

Many of its installers have FENSA certification which means that they are approved by Fenestrationself Assessment Scheme. The company's uPVC exclusives and windows are guaranteed for a time of 20 years. The windows are Secured by Design certified, which reduces the risk of break-ins.

Everest's product line includes conservatories, roof extensions and garden rooms, in addition to patios, windows, and doors. Its roofline products include guttering, bargeboards, and cladding. The patios driveways, roof lanterns and driveways are made from hardwearing PVC that is resined. Its conservatories are insulated, making them more comfortable than traditional brick and tile ones.

Anglian

Anglian is a leading provider of double-glazed windows and doors in the UK. It also offers a variety of cladding, roof trim and porches. It manufactures, sells, and installs its own products, and ensures that each product is of an extremely high standard of quality. Anglian offers a wide range of window styles, materials and finishes including uPVC and natural wood. The windows are available in a variety of colours and finishes, and can be custom-made to fit your home.

The windows are energy efficient, and they use argon gas to separate the two glass panes. This helps keep cold air out and blocks heat from escaping. The windows are made from sturdy materials and have tested and tried-and-tested features that prevent forced entry. They also come with an industry-leading warranty and a 10-to-15-year guarantee.

The company offers a variety of financing options for its double-glazed windows with a 12-180-month interest-free credit with a representative annual percentage rate of 12.9%. Customers can choose between a standard or extended guarantee which comes with an insurance-backed guarantee that covers the cost of repairs and replacement in the event that the business ceases to operate.

Safestyle provides a variety of energy-efficient double-glazed windows for competitive prices.

The company offers a free, same-day quote service that is based on the information you submit online. A representative will visit your residence to measure the area and evaluate any relevant elements. The quotes are valid for a period of six month and come with the guarantee of a price which means that you can claim a lower price within the time frame. The company also offers the Swap Shop offer that can lower the cost of new windows by reusing or recycling old ones.

Safestyle windows are also made in the UK. The company has several manufacturing plants, as well as a network branch offices and installation depots throughout the country. The company's headquarters are located in Bradford and it has a large factory in Wombwell, Barnsley. Its uPVC windows and doors are covered by a 10-year guarantee which is transferable and comes with FENSA and Kitemark certifications.

First Home Improvements

First Home Improvements offers an extensive range of low-maintenance uPVC replacement windows. They are constructed from sturdy materials and come in various colors that include traditional wood grain foils. Also available is a range of glass designs such as Georgian bars, decorative, etched, or leaded glass. You can also choose an individual color or RAL code that complements the aesthetics of your home.

The firm has been operating for more than 25 years and employs over 300 people. It has 18 showrooms in England and a team of designers, surveyors and installers, builders, and support staff. It is certified by FENSA and the Glass and Glazing Federation. It is also committed in making energy-efficient products that are A-rated.

First Home Improvements offers a large selection of products including porches, conservatories, and roofline products, including bargeboards and fascias, and guttering. The company also offers garage doors and bi-fold doors. Its uPVC products are designed and produced in the UK. The company's products are backed by a 10-year guarantee.
